Current policy support

Nigeria's Federal Ministry of Agriculture and Food Security (FMAFS) requested the MAFAP programme's support in 2025 on agricultural-sector planning by identifying reform priorities, charting reform implementation pathways, proposing technical and financial implementation roadmaps, and supporting resource mobilization to adopt and implement the prioritized reforms. This evidence designed and influenced one-third of the 6.5 trillion naira National Agrifood Systems Investment Plan (NASIP) 2026–2027. Read more here.

Public-expenditure analysis and scenarios for optimal allocations across policies, investments and programmes in agriculture to maximize economic, social and environmental benefits helped guide the allocation of over one-third of the budget plan for agrifood investments in 2026–2027 in Nigeria's new National Agrifood Systems Investment Plan (NASIP).
